At least 28 people killed in monsoon floods in Gujarat, India

August 29, 2024No Comments3 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Telegram Email WhatsApp Copy Link

In India’s Gujarat state, intense monsoon rains and floods have led to the deaths of at least 28 people in the past three days. The casualties were a result of some individuals drowning in the flooded areas, while others were struck by falling trees. The weather department has issued a warning for more heavy rainfall on Thursday, adding to the ongoing challenges faced by residents of the western coastal state. Rivers have overflowed, causing widespread flooding, and over 30,000 people have been forced to evacuate their homes to seek safety.

The state government confirmed that 13 individuals succumbed to drowning, while others perished due to their homes collapsing or being struck by falling trees. Reports from the Indian Express suggest that a total of 35 people have lost their lives in the state due to the severe weather conditions. Rescue efforts have been ongoing, with disaster response teams and the army deployed to assist in relief operations. A total of 1,856 individuals have been rescued from the affected areas, showcasing the magnitude of the disaster and the urgency of the situation.

Among the cities worst affected by the flooding is Vadodara, which has borne the brunt of the heavy rainfall and rising river levels. Infrastructure has been severely impacted, with roads and buildings submerged under water. Rescue teams have been working tirelessly to evacuate stranded residents and provide them with necessary aid. The situation remains critical as the forecast calls for additional heavy rain, raising concerns about further inundation and potential risks to human life.
